A collection of videoclips about the history and roots of vjing. This extensive overview shows some influences from silent film, early visual music, video-art, electronic music, expanded cinema, abstract cinema, tv commercials, cyber culture, digital culture etc.
I started this channel based on the essay 'The Roots of VJing' which I've been writing back in 2003 for the D-Fuse book on VJing (Laurence King Publishing).
Now some years later you'll find a channel here which has been slightly shifted its attention from VJing towards a more general approach of audio-visual culture in an age of digital media (including and explicitly mixing both media-art and popular culture).
